                <text>Tim  yang  kohesif  dan  solid  mempengaruhi  stabilitas  proses  kerja  dalam  suatu  organisasi.  Pergantian anggota tim atau karyawan dalam waktu singkat dapat mempengaruhi bagaimana perusahaan dapat segera mencapai proyek dan target organisasi. Berbagai faktor dapat memicu pergantiankaryawan. Dari penelitian ini, ditemukan  beberapa  faktor  pendorong  utama  pergantian  karyawan. Untuk  menemukan  faktor-faktor pendorong  tersebut,  dibangun  suatu  model  machine  learning.  Selanjutnya  untuk  memastikan  akurasi  dari model yang dibangun, dilakukanuji akurasi terhadap dua algoritma yang dipergunakan untuk membangun model  tersebut,  yaitu  Logistic  Regression  dan  Random  Forest. Pengujian  menggunakan  dataset  publik diperoleh  skor  akurasi  sebesar  0,77  pada  Logistic  Regression,  dan  Random  Forestmemilikiskor  akurasi sebesar  0,98.  Faktor  pendorong  turnover  karyawan  tertinggi  adalah  tingkat  kepuasan  sebesar  50,05%, diikuti  oleh  waktu  yang  dihabiskan  di  perusahaan  sebesar 27.14%.  Faktor  pendorong  ketiga  yang  paling signifikan adalah evaluasi terakhir dari pekerja yaitu sebesar 18,27%.</text>

                <text>Masih adamasyarakat yang tinggal dirumah tidak layak hunikarena pendapatan rendah atau tidak ada sama sekali dana untuk  membangun  tempat  tinggal  yang  layaksehingga  untukmewujudkan  tempat  tinggal  yang  layak,  pemerintahmemiliki sebuah program kerjayakni Bantuan Stimulan Perumahan Swadaya (BSPS). Dinas XYZKota Palembangtelahmelaksanakan program BSPS sejak tahun 2017.Proses penilaian calon penerima berdasarkan hasil verifikasi langsung ke lapangan dan belum memakai indikator nilai untuk kriteria penilaian yang dipakai. Metode SAW merupakan metode yang diimplementasikan pada sistem pendukung keputusan ini dimana metode inidapat menyeleksi alternatif terbaik dari sejumlah alternatif yang ada selain itu karena didasarkan pada nilai kriteria dari bobot yang telah ditentukan, penilaian akan lebih akurat. Hasil dari penelitian berupa sebuah sistem pendukung keputusan yang dapat memberikan rekomendasi penerima BSPS yang diurutkan denganrankingdari nilai akhir tertinggi hingga terendahsehingga dapat memudahkan dalam pengambilan keputusan.</text>

                <text>The purpose of this research is to explore and measure the level of cybersecurity awareness among university students. Specifically,  we  aim  to  examinethe  relationships  between  knowledge,  attitude,  behavior,  and  training  in  shaping cybersecurity  awareness.  By  understanding  these  factors  and  their  interplay,  we  can  identify  potential  areas  of improvement  and  develop  targeted  interventions  to  enhance  cybersecurity  awareness  among  university  students.  The quantitative data analyzed by the smallest partial quadratic structural equation method (PLS-SEM) using Smart PLS 3.0 with  64  respondents  from  students’  univeristy.  The  results  obtained  from  this  dataset  show  a  positive  significant relationship between knowledge; attitude, behavior, and training all have a positive impact on cybersecurity awareness among university students</text>

                <text>Penelitianini mengeksplorasi implementasi prinsip design thinking dalam menciptakan antarmuka  pengguna  (UI) dan pengalaman pengguna (UX) yang inklusif untuk aplikasi e-learning, khususnya ditujukan kepada individu dengan buta warna parsial. Penelitian ini menggunakanpendekatan design thinking untuk mengembangkan aplikasi e-learning yang mempertimbangkan  pengguna  dengan buta  warna  parsial.  Design  thinking  adalah  metodologi  pemecahan  masalah berpusat  pada penggunayang  menekankan  empati,  ideasi,  prototipe,  dan  pengujian.  Penelitian  ini  bertujuan  untuk merancang  UI/UX  yang  inklusif  dengan  mempertimbangkan  tantangan  unik  yang  dihadapi  oleh  individu  dengan buta warna  parsial,  seperti  kesulitan  dalam  persepsi  dan  pembedaan  warna.Melalui  tinjauan  pustaka  yang  komprehensif, pedoman, teknik, dan praktik terbaik yang ada untuk merancang UI/UX yang inklusif bagi individu dengan buta warna parsialdiidentifikasi. Ini meliputi pertimbangan seperti palet warna, kontras, metode pengungkapan informasi alternatif. Penelitianini menyajikan proses desain iteratif, termasuk ideasidanpembuatan prototipe. Temuan ini berkontribusi pada pengetahuan yang berkembang tentang merancang aplikasi e-learning yang dapat diakses dan memberikan rekomendasi praktis untuk mengimplementasikan design thinking dalam desain UI/UX yang inklusif.Hasil penelitian ini berpotensi meningkatkan pengalaman belajar dan peluang bagi individu dengan buta warna parsial. Dengan memanfaatkan prinsip design thinking, aplikasi e-learning ini bertujuan untuk menyediakan lingkungan pendidikan yang inklusif dan menarik yang menjamin akses yang adil ke informasi dan sumber belajar bagi semua pengguna, tanpa memandang kemampuan penglihatan warna mereka.</text>

                <text>The Covid-19 pandemic has significantly impactedthe economic decline in many countries, such as Italy, the  United  States  and  the  European  Union.  Indonesia, also  affected  by  Covid-19,  was  not  spared  from economic turmoil, especially in the foreign exchange market,where the rupiah exchange rate against the Euro  experienced  significant  fluctuations  in  early  2020,hamperinginternational  trade  and  investment activities.  Therefore,  an  appropriate  method  is  needed  to  predict  changes  in  the  rupiah  exchange  rate against  the Euro to  minimize  the  obstacles.  Thisstudy  uses  the  ANN  model  to  predict  the Rupiah  (Rp) exchange  rateagainst the Euro (€). The best model is obtained through the hyper-tuning  process.  The optimal parameter values obtained are the input layer with 10 nodes, 2 hidden layers with 19 nodes and13 nodes, the output layer, dropout of 0.2, 32 batch sizes, 100 epochs, and the Tanh activation function in the distribution  scheme  of  90% training  data  and  10 %  testing  data.  Based  on  the MAPE  value  of 0.0042% and  0.0041%  obtained,  the  prediction  resultson  the  selling  and  buying  rates  of  the  Rupiah  against  the Euro, it can be concluded that the model has good predictive ability with an accuracy value of 99.996%</text>

                <text>To analyze and group data into the same groups, clustering is an effective technique. The aim of this study is to identify groups of students who perform based on IPK data, non-academic performance, organizational participation, and foreign language  skills.  Furthermore,  the  K-Means  clustering algorithm  is  used  to  analyze  the  data  of  the  classification  item. Determining the ideal number of groups or centroids is a clustering process. To group out successful and well-performed students, the most suitable group is selected based on the resulting intra-group and intergroup values. It is expected that the  results  of  this  study  will  provide  a  better  understanding  of  the  characteristics  of  the  student  group  that  performs. Educational institutions can use this data to find potential students and provide appropriate support to improve the quality of education. The  research concluded that the  K-Means clustering method could be used as an effective  way  to group students based on their academic achievements. This method can help educational institutions find students who perform to befollowed in national and international mawapres</text>

                <text>Data warehouse dan dashboard adalah dua komponen penting dalam sistem informasi yang dapat membantu organisasi dalam  mengelola  dan  menganalisis  data  secara  efektif  dan  efisien.  Namun,  untuk  membangun  data  warehouse  dan dashboard  yang  berkualitas,  diperlukan  metodologi  yang  sesuai  dengan  kebutuhan  dan  karakteristik  organisasi.  Salah satu  metodologi  yang  populer  dan  teruji  adalah  Kimball  Nine-Step,  yang  dikembangkan oleh  Ralph  Kimball,  seorang pakar  data  warehouse.  Metodologi  ini  terdiri  dari  sembilan  langkah,  yaitu:  (1)  menentukan  bisnis  proses,  (2) menentukan  grain,  (3)  mengidentifikasi  dimensi,  (4)  mengidentifikasi  fakta,  (5)  merancang  skema  bintang,  (6) merancang  dimensi  fisik,  (7)  merancang  fakta  fisik,  (8)  merancang  dashboard,  dan  (9)  mengimplementasikan  data warehouse   dan   dashboard.   Penelitian   ini   bertujuan   untuk   menerapkan   metodologi   Kimball   Nine-Step   dalam membangun data  warehouse  dan  dashboard untukPT  Debe  Tour,  perusahaan  jasa  tour dan  travel.  Hasil  penelitian  ini menunjukkan  bahwa  data  warehouse  dan  dashboard  yang  dibangun  dengan  menggunakan  Kimball  Nine-Step  dapat meningkatkan kualitas informasidan pengambilan keputusan di perusahaan tersebut</text>

                <text>Puskesmas  adalah  instansi  pemerintahan  di  tingkat  kecamatan  yang  memberikan  layanan  kesehatan kepada masyarakat.  Puskesmas memliki peran penting dalam  mendukung kinerja dari instasi kesehatan yang  lebih  tinggi  seperti  rumah  sakit,  dalam  upaya  penanggulanngan  dan  pencegahan  penyakit  di masyarakat.  Salah  satunya  adalah  Puskesmas  Rawat  Inap  Sungai  Pinyuh  yang  menyediakan  layanan kesehatan  terhadap  masyarakat,  di  Puskesmas  Sungai  Pinyuh  terdapat  11  poli.  Terdapat  berbagai macam   masalah   yang   timbul   dalam   memberikan   pelayanan   di   Puskesmas   salah   satunya   adalah persoalan antrian, dimana didalam pelayanan Puskesmas sering terjadinya antrian yang panjang hal ini menyebabkan  banyak  waktu  pasien  yang  terbuang  dalam  menunggu  untuk  dilayani,  antrian  ini  terjadi karena  penerapan  nomor  antrian  di  puskesmas  masih  bersifat  manual.  Dengan  menggunakan  sistem antrian onlinediharapkan  dapat  memudahkan  dalam  proses  antrian.  Penelitian  ini  bertujuan  untuk merancang  bangun  sistem  antrian onlinemenggunakan  metode  Single  Channel-Multi  Phase.  metode yang  digunakan  yaitu  Single  Channel-Multi  Phase  dimana  dalam  satu  antrian  terdapat  lebih  dari  satu pelayanan yang dilakukan secara berurutan. Pada penelitian ini telah dihasilkan sebuah sistem antrian onlineyang dapat mempermudah proses mendapatkan nomor antrian dan melihat nomor antrian. Sistem ini  telah  dilakukan  pengujian  fungsional  kepada  pihak  petugas  puskesmas  dan  pasien  puskesmas, sedangkan pengujian antarmuka memperoleh presentase sebesar 83%</text>
